Lapena, a lawyer and English teacher before beginning her writing career,[2] published her debut novel Things Go Flying in 2008. That novel was shortlisted for the Sunburst Award in 2009.[3] Her second novel, Happiness Economics, was a Stephen Leacock Award finalist in 2012.[4] Her books have been sold in forty territories around the world. She lives in Toronto.

Lapena became best known for her 2016 thriller novel The Couple Next Door, which was a bestseller both in Canada and internationally.[5] An upcoming Paramount+ limited series was in development as of 2026.[6]
